Top High-Paying Jobs in Malawi for 2026

1. Financial Analyst

Financial analysts play a vital role in helping businesses and individuals make informed financial decisions. They analyze financial data, prepare reports, and offer strategic advice. In Malawi, financial analysts can expect to earn salaries ranging from K7,000,000 to K15,000,000 per annum, depending on their experience and the size of the organization they work for.

2. Software Engineer

The demand for software engineers in Malawi is on the rise, driven by the growing digital transformation across various industries. These professionals design, develop, and maintain software applications. Salaries for software engineers typically range from K8,000,000 to K18,000,000 annually, with opportunities for growth through project management and leadership roles.

3. Medical Doctor

Medical doctors are highly sought after in Malawi, especially in specialized fields such as surgery, pediatrics, and cardiology. The average annual salary for a medical doctor ranges from K10,000,000 to K25,000,000, reflecting the critical importance of healthcare services in the country.

4. Chartered Accountant

Chartered accountants are essential in ensuring accurate financial reporting and compliance with tax regulations. They provide auditing, tax planning, and financial advisory services. Salaries for chartered accountants in Malawi can vary widely, from K7,500,000 to K16,000,000 per year, with opportunities for higher earnings through partnerships and consulting.

5. Civil Engineer

Civil engineers design and oversee the construction of infrastructure projects such as roads, bridges, and buildings. With a growing focus on infrastructure development in Malawi, civil engineers are in high demand. Salaries for civil engineers typically range from K7,000,000 to K15,000,000 annually, with potential for higher earnings through project management and senior positions.

Industry Trends and Future Outlook

The future of the job market in Malawi is promising, with several sectors expected to grow rapidly. The healthcare sector, for example, is likely to see increased investment due to the ongoing need for improved healthcare services. Similarly, the technology sector is poised for growth as more businesses adopt digital solutions.
